Definition of DUDE

dude

Plural: dudes

Noun

  • an informal form of address for a man
  • a man who is much concerned with his dress and appearance
  • A man, generally a younger man.
  • A term of address for someone, typically a man, particularly when cautioning them or offering advice.
  • A tourist.
  • A man who is very concerned about his dress and appearance; a dandy, a fop.

Intj

  • A term of address, usually for a man, conveying awe, excitement, surprise, annoyance, etc.

Verb

Verb Forms: duded, duding, dudes

  • To dress up in showy or fashionable clothes.
  • To address someone as dude.
  • To take a vacation in a dude ranch.
  • Usually followed by up: to dress up, to wear smart or special clothes.

Origin / Etymology

Uncertain, though likely a clipping of doodle (“fool, simpleton, mindless person”), perhaps with reference to the fashionable “Yankee Doodle dandy” in the 18th-century lyrics of the song “Yankee Doodle”; the word is first attested in 1883 as a New York City slang term of contempt for a “fastidious man, fop”. If so, then related to German Low German Dudeldop, Dudendop (“fool, dunce”), Saterland Frisian Duddigegen (“idiot”).
It has also been suggested that the word is derived from dudes (“old rags”; compare duds) and dudesman (“scarecrow”), or possibly related to dawdle; It has also been suggested the word derives from the Irish dúid.
The common claim that the term derives from (or is) a word for a camel's foreskin (or some other vulgar thing, like a hair on a cow, horse, donkey, or elephant's bottom) is false.
